2nd Nine vs Forest Hill - Lost 4-19
The seconds did some very good things on this blustery day but came up short going down to the top team on the ladder who haven't lost a game this year 19-4. A fantastic start to the game saw us jumping out to a 3-0 lead only to give up 4 unearned runs in the bottom of the first which was the story for the day unfortunately. We sparked again later with Aaron having a great day with the bat going 2 for 2 and both doubles. Some good relief pitching by Jerry and Anthony as he came in and didn't give up any runs.
A tough defensive game as we gave up too many runs due to errors with only 6 earned runs on the day. We will need to get back on track soon if we are to have a crack at the finals, we definitely have the talent to be a very good side but seem to lapse in the field from time to time.
